What Are Scratch and Dent Appliances?
The Basics
"Scratch and dent" appliances are new appliances that have suffered minor cosmetic damage. This could include scratches, dents, or other blemishes that are only superficial and do not impact the appliance's performance. Typically, these appliances are sold through dedicated scratch and dent stores or designated sections within larger retailers.
Scratch and dent appliances are often available at a discounted price compared to their brand-new counterparts. This makes them an excellent option for those looking to save money on their appliance purchases, especially if the damage is not visible once the appliance is installed.
It's important to note that scratch-and-dent appliances still come with manufacturer warranties, so consumers can rest assured that their appliances are protected. Some retailers may offer additional protections or extended warranties for these appliances.

Tips for Shopping Scratch and Dent
Inspect Carefully
Scrutinizing scratch and dent appliances before purchasing them is a wise decision. It is important to thoroughly examine the appliance to ensure the damage is only cosmetic and will not impact its performance or safety. Doing so lets you be confident in your purchase and ensure you get a good deal on a quality appliance.
Ask About Warranties
Have you considered inquiring about the warranty details and coverage of a scratch and dent appliance before purchasing it? It's wise to ensure you have proper protection and coverage in case anything goes wrong. Some of these appliances still come with a manufacturer's warranty, so it's worth asking about the warranty details and what it covers to make an informed decision.
